[Executive Summary & Fiscal Second Quarter 2024 Highlights](index=1&type=section&id=Executive%20Summary%20%26%20Fiscal%20Second%20Quarter%202024%20Highlights) [CEO Commentary & Strategic Overview](index=1&type=section&id=CEO%20Commentary) Greif CEO Ole Rosgaard highlighted steady progress on the "Build to Last" strategy, including the Ipackchem acquisition, noting demand improvement but negative price/cost impact on paper due to delayed price realization - Completed the Ipackchem acquisition, a key milestone in developing a global leading platform for high-performance small plastic containers[4](index=4&type=chunk)[6](index=6&type=chunk) - Demand improvement exceeded expectations, but the paper business experienced a significant negative price/cost impact due to delayed realization of announced price increases[4](index=4&type=chunk) [Key Financial Highlights (Consolidated Statements)](index=1&type=section&id=Fiscal%20Second%20Quarter%202024%20Financial%20Highlights) Greif's Q2 FY2024 saw significant year-over-year declines in net income and adjusted EBITDA, reduced operating and adjusted free cash flow, and increased total debt and leverage due to the Ipackchem acquisition Fiscal Second Quarter 2024 Consolidated Financial Highlights (Year-over-Year Change) | Metric | Q2 2024 (Millions) | Q2 2023 (Millions) | Change (%) | | :-------------------------------- | :----------------- | :----------------- | :--------- | | Net income | $44.4 | $111.2 | -60.1% | | Net income (excl. adjustments) | $47.9 | $103.8 | -53.9% | | Diluted Class A EPS | $0.77 | $1.90 | -59.5% | | Diluted Class A EPS (excl. adjustments) | $0.82 | $1.77 | -53.7% | | Adjusted EBITDA | $169.9 | $228.6 | -25.7% | | Net cash provided by operating activities | $87.5 | $210.8 | -58.5% | | Adjusted free cash flow | $59.0 | $185.5 | -68.2% | | Total debt | $2,916.1 | $2,289.2 | +27.4% | | Net debt | $2,720.1 | $2,130.7 | +27.7% | | Leverage ratio | 3.44x | 2.25x | +52.9% | [“Build to Last” Mission Progress & Sustainability](index=1&type=section&id=Build%20to%20Last%20Mission%20Progress) Greif achieved a 92.6 composite Customer Satisfaction Index, earned the 2024 Great Workplace Award with an 84 Gallup engagement score, and released its 15th annual sustainability report - Composite Customer Satisfaction Index (CSI) reached **92.6**, with Paper Packaging & Services at **93.7** and Global Industrial Packaging at **91.4**[5](index=5&type=chunk) - Achieved a score of **84** in the 2023 Gallup Employee Engagement Survey, placing in the top quartile of all manufacturing organizations, and received the 2024 Great Workplace Award[5](index=5&type=chunk) - Released the 15th annual Sustainability Report, detailing key milestones achieved in 2023 and updates on 2030 sustainability goals[7](index=7&type=chunk) [Fiscal Second Quarter 2024 Segment Results](index=3&type=section&id=Fiscal%20Second%20Quarter%202024%20Segment%20Results) [Global Industrial Packaging](index=3&type=section&id=Global%20Industrial%20Packaging) Global Industrial Packaging net sales grew due to increased volume, higher average selling prices, and acquisitions, but operating profit and adjusted EBITDA declined from higher SG&A and amortization expenses Global Industrial Packaging - Q2 2024 vs Q2 2023 | Metric | Q2 2024 (Millions) | Q2 2023 (Millions) | Change | | :-------------------- | :----------------- | :----------------- | :----- | | Net sales | $804.8 | $748.2 | +$56.6M | | Gross profit | $181.5 | $177.9 | +$3.6M | | Operating profit | $83.4 | $111.3 | -$27.9M | | Adjusted EBITDA | $118.3 | $121.2 | -$2.9M | - Net sales growth was primarily driven by increased volumes, higher average selling prices, and contributions from recent acquisitions[10](index=10&type=chunk) - Operating profit decreased mainly due to increased SG&A expenses (including compensation, strategic investment costs, and amortization from recent acquisitions) and a $9.8 million gain recognized in Q2 2023 related to the Centurion minority interest[11](index=11&type=chunk) [Paper Packaging & Services](index=3&type=section&id=Paper%20Packaging%20%26%20Services) Paper Packaging & Services net sales slightly increased from higher volumes and acquisitions, offset by lower average selling prices, while gross profit, operating profit, and adjusted EBITDA significantly declined due to rising costs and increased SG&A Paper Packaging & Services - Q2 2024 vs Q2 2023 | Metric | Q2 2024 (Millions) | Q2 2023 (Millions) | Change | | :-------------------- | :----------------- | :----------------- | :----- | | Net sales | $560.8 | $554.8 | +$6.0M | | Gross profit | $86.0 | $131.4 | -$45.4M | | Operating profit | $12.6 | $67.6 | -$55.0M | | Adjusted EBITDA | $49.0 | $104.9 | -$55.9M | - Net sales growth was primarily due to increased volumes and contributions from recent acquisitions, partially offset by lower average selling prices[13](index=13&type=chunk) - Gross profit, operating profit, and adjusted EBITDA significantly decreased, mainly due to higher raw material, freight, and manufacturing costs, along with increased SG&A expenses from incentive compensation and strategic investment costs[13](index=13&type=chunk)[14](index=14&type=chunk) [Land Management](index=10&type=section&id=Land%20Management%20%28Segment%20Data%29) Land Management reported a slight decrease in net sales, while gross profit and adjusted EBITDA remained relatively stable Land Management - Greif, Inc. (GEF) reported adjusted earnings per share (EPS) of 82 cents in second-quarter fiscal 2024 (ended Apr 30, 2024), which surpassed the Zacks Consensus Estimate of 77 cents. The bottom line fell 54% year over year. Results were impacted by elevated raw material, transportation and manufacturing costs, and higher SG&A expenses, reflecting increased compensation expenses and costs incurred for strategic investments. Greif Announces Price Increase for Uncoated Recycled Paperboard (URB)
Newsfilter· 2024-06-04 20:30
Core Points - Greif, Inc. announced a price increase of $50 to $70 per short ton for all grades of uncoated recycled paperboard (URB) products, effective from July 8, 2024 [1][2] - The price increase is attributed to rising costs in raw materials, energy, labor, and transportation, alongside increasing demand for URB products [2] Company Overview - Greif is a global leader in industrial packaging products and services, producing a wide range of products including steel, plastic, and fiber drums, intermediate bulk containers, and various types of paperboard [3] - The company operates over 248 facilities in 37 countries, employing more than 14,000 colleagues to serve both global and regional customers [3]
